Location: Royal Burgh Of Arbroath, Aberdeenshire, Scotland, United Kingdom
Auchmithie is a small village on the hillside above a beach and harbour. It's one of the official finishes of the TGO challenge walk. It's also a good destination for a coastal walk from Arbroath where you'll see loads of interesting sea stacks, caves and rock formations. You can walk here and get the bus back or make it a loop using slightly straighter inland paths.
As Mike says the But'n'Ben restaurant is a good stop and refuel.
